CHAPTER 4 STRUCTURE OF SYSTEM COMPONENTS TS: TA: TPS: To maintain the temperature for fixing of the toner at 150°C by turning the thyristor on and off. Reference temperature ( approx. 185°C) to identify that it is excessively hot inside the fusing unit. When it reaches this point, the relay RY turns off, the power supply to the heat lamp is shut down and the printer stops operating. Limit temperature when the thermal fuse will start to melt and shut down the power supply to the heat lamp if the temperature control circuit should break down. When the thermal fuse melts, the printer will stop operating. HO: When the THERR signal is input, the control panel indicates "HO", and the printer will stop operating. H2: If the temperature of the fixing unit does not reach the required point "T1" after a certain time, the control panel indicates "H2" and the printer will stop operating. H3: If the "Heater On" signal still continues after a certain time, the control panel indicates "H3", and the printer will stop operating. H4: If the temperature within the fusing unit becomes unusually hot and when ACOFF signal is input, the control panel indicates "H4", and the printer will stop operating.
